Discuss and see examples of the four types of flight and go outside to experiment with boomerangs and water rockets.

Please arrive at the nature center dressed and prepared to be outside for the majority of the 2 hour class.

Target Age Range: Classes are geared for ages 5-12, though both younger and older students are accepted for programs.
